releasetools: Return the actual image size when building logical partitions.

When verity is enabled, `partition_size` has the "adjusted" partition
size for holding the filesystem files (i.e. excluding verity hashtree,
and FEC metadata if applicable), whereas `original_partition_size` has
the one for the actual image returned by build_image.py.
`partition_size` must be smaller than `original_partition_size`. As a
result, the later assertion in Makefile (e.g. assert-max-image-size) may
fail to hold when using `partition_size`.

This CL addresses the issue by returning the value in
`original_partition_size` instead, if available. It also changes to
include both values when dumping the size info on image creation
failure.

Fixes: 79106666
Test: `m dist` with aosp_walleye-userdebug
Test: Set up walleye to use logical partitions, with a reserved size of
      20MiB. `m systemimage` no longer fails.
Test: Set up walleye that doesn't use verified boot. Use `m systemimage`
      to build an oversized image. Check the error message.
